what's the skin depth for mag. fields @ 60 Hz. through saline (the mother
including the amniotic fluid)?

cm or meters?

Skin depth wouldn't be an applicable quantity here.

Skin depth tells you the thickness of conductor needed for shielding
constant-frequency fields, be they radiation or nearfield (such as the
alternating b-field near a power line.)

I don't remember where I found the equation last, but if I recall, skin
depth for a good conductor (copper) at 60Hz was on the order of
millimeters, so power lines a few cm in diamter will have far less current
in the center. FOr a weak concentration salt water, it would be much
deeper, so I would speculate that the outside of your body does not
significantly shield the inside.
